Testing device of pole-mounted circuit breaker
By designing a traction rope and control wheel system in the testing device, the tensile force of the pole-mounted circuit breaker terminals is simulated, solving the problem of difficulty in assessing connection stability in existing technologies and achieving efficient and flexible testing and evaluation results.

Existing testing equipment is insufficient to effectively simulate the stability of the connection between the pole-mounted circuit breaker terminals and the vacuum interrupter, especially the connection stability under frequent tensile stress.
A testing device was designed, comprising a test box, a traction rope, control wheels, connectors, and a power source. The traction rope drives the connector to perform a pull test on the terminal block. A tension sensor monitors the change in tension. The power source drives multiple control wheels to rotate synchronously to accommodate terminal blocks with different spacings. The connector uses a standardized interface to simplify the connection operation.
It enables accurate simulation and evaluation of the connection stability of terminal blocks, improves the flexibility and convenience of testing, can adapt to various testing needs, simplifies connection operations, and improves testing efficiency and accuracy.

[0001] The utility model relates to the field of pole-mounted circuit breaker, especially to a pole-mounted circuit breaker testing device. BACKGROUND
[0002] The pole-mounted circuit breaker is a circuit breaker installed and operated on a pole, which undertakes important responsibilities such as protecting circuits and isolating faults in power systems. To ensure the safe and stable operation of the pole-mounted circuit breaker, a series of tests need to be performed, which mainly include mechanical performance tests, electrical performance tests, and environmental adaptability tests.
[0003] When the pole-mounted circuit breaker is connected to the power system, its input terminal and output terminal need to be connected to the high-voltage line. Since the high-voltage line is affected by various external factors such as wind and temperature changes during power transmission, it will frequently pull the connection terminal. This continuous mechanical stress can easily cause the connection between the wiring terminal and the vacuum arc chamber to loosen.
[0004] The existing testing device has obvious deficiencies in simulating the connection stability of the wiring terminal, and it is difficult to effectively simulate the pull test of the connection stability of the wiring terminal on the vacuum arc chamber. UTILITY MODEL CONTENTS

[0027] Referring to Figures 1-5 A testing device of pole-mounted circuit breaker, comprising: a testing box 300; a plurality of traction ropes 400, the traction ropes 400 are at least partially arranged in the testing box 300; a plurality of control wheels 302, the plurality of control wheels 302 are installed in the testing box 300, and the traction ropes 400 are connected to the control wheels 302; a connecting head 401, which is installed at one end of the traction rope 400, and the connecting head 401 is used to connect a high-voltage wiring end 201 of the pole-mounted circuit breaker 200; a base 100, wherein the testing box 300 is installed on the base 100, and the pole-mounted circuit breaker 200 is arranged on the base 100.
[0028] In the embodiment, the traction ropes 400 are wound by the control wheels 302, the traction ropes 400 can pull the connecting head 401, the connecting head 401 can perform stretching test on the high-voltage wiring end 201 of the pole-mounted circuit breaker 200, the testing box 300 provides a closed and safe test environment, allows accurate test of the pole-mounted circuit breaker 200, reduces external interference, the traction ropes 400 provide a reliable force and motion transmission path, ensure that the test process can be carried out smoothly, and the adjustability of the number and length helps to adapt to the test requirements of different models of the pole-mounted circuit breaker 200.
[0029] Referring to Figure 4 And Figure 5 The connecting head 401 comprises: a tension sensor 404, which is installed on the connecting head 401, and one end of the traction rope 400, which is away from the control wheel 302, is connected to the tension sensor 404; a connecting groove 402, which is arranged on the connecting head 401, and the high-voltage wiring end 201 is installed in the connecting groove 402; and a bolt 403, which is arranged through the connecting head 401, and the connecting head 401 is connected to the high-voltage wiring end 201 through the bolt 403.
[0030] The tension sensor 404 can monitor the change of tension in real time during the test process, which helps to evaluate the performance of the pole-mounted circuit breaker 200. The tension sensor 404 can accurately measure and record the tension data during the test process, which provides an important basis for evaluating the performance of the pole-mounted circuit breaker 200. The design of the connecting groove 402 allows the high-voltage terminal 201 to be installed on the connecting head 401 in a proper manner, and provides a standardized connection interface, which helps to simplify the connection operation during the test process and improves the stability and reliability of the connection. The connecting head 401 and the high-voltage terminal 201 are connected by the bolt 403, which provides a reliable connection force, ensuring that the connection between the connecting head 401 and the high-voltage terminal 201 during the test process will not be loose or fail. The base 100 provides a stable support platform, ensuring the stability and safety of the equipment during the test process.
[0031] Referring to Figure 3 , Figure 4 and Figure 5 , the test box 300 comprises a driving rod 301 installed in the test box 300, and a control wheel 302 installed on the driving rod 301; a power source 306 is installed on one side of the test box 300, and the power shaft of the power source 306 is connected with the driving rod 301; the control wheel 302 comprises a moving block 304 installed on the inner ring of the control wheel 302, and a moving groove 305 is opened on the driving rod 301, and the moving block 304 is connected in the moving groove 305; a through hole 303 is opened on the test box 300, and the traction rope 400 penetrates through the through hole 303.
[0032] The power source 306 adopts a stepping motor, and can also adopt a servo motor. The power source 306 provides a stable and controllable driving force source 306, ensuring that the force and motion conditions during the test process can meet the test requirements. The driving rod 301 is driven to rotate by the power source 306, and the driving rod 301 drives several control wheels 302 to rotate at the same time, which can simultaneously drive multiple traction ropes 400 to be wound together, and can simultaneously test multiple high-voltage terminals 201 on the pole-mounted circuit breaker 200.
[0033] The control wheel 302 can move flexibly on the driving rod 301, and the control wheel 302 drives the moving block 304 to slide in the moving groove 305 when moving, so as to adapt to high-voltage terminals 201 with different spacings. The through hole 303 provides a channel for the traction rope 400, ensuring that the traction rope 400 can smoothly transmit force and motion to the external connecting head 401.
[0034] In use, the test box 300 is installed on the base 100, and the test box 300 is ensured to be stable, the pole-mounted circuit breaker 200 is placed in the designated position on the base 100, one end of the traction rope 400 is connected to the control wheel 302, and the connection is ensured to be firm, the other end of the traction rope 400 is connected to the tension sensor 404 on the connecting head 401, the connecting head 401 is installed on the high-voltage terminal 201 of the pole-mounted circuit breaker 200, and is fixed through the connecting groove 402 and the bolt 403, and the connection is ensured to be stable and reliable, the driving parameters of the power source 306 are set according to the test requirements, such as the rotating speed and the torque, the monitoring parameters of the tension sensor 404 are configured, such as the sampling frequency and the data recording mode, the power source 306 is started to work and drive the driving rod 301 to rotate, when the driving rod 301 rotates, the control wheel 302 installed thereon rotates together, the control wheel 302 applies tension to the connecting head 401 through the traction rope 400 during rotation, thereby stretching the high-voltage terminal 201 of the pole-mounted circuit breaker 200, the tension sensor 404 monitors the tension change in real time during the test process and records the data, and the deformation of the high-voltage terminal 201 is observed at the same time, and the monitoring data can be used to evaluate the performance of the pole-mounted circuit breaker 200, if the position of the control wheel 302 needs to be adjusted to adapt to high-voltage terminals 201 with different spacings during the test process, the sliding of the moving block 304 in the moving groove 305 can be used to achieve this, and after the adjustment is completed, the test is continued.
